Materialise Support Generation
Optimizing support structures is key to preventing deformation and ensuring a successful build. Too little support or incorrectly placed structures may cause the build to crash, but too much can lead to more waste. Semi-automate support structure generation to reduce data preparation time, minimize human error, and simplify post-processing.

Materialise Simulation
Simulation is a module for Materialise Magics that creates virtual prototypes and allows you to control part quality and reduce the number of build failures. Combining Simufact’s proven simulation technology and Materialise’s knowledge of additive manufacturing (AM), it offers a powerful solution tailored to the metal AM process.

Materialise Structures
Materialise Structures is a module for Magics that enables you to transform a solid 3D model into a lightweight version. Apply lattice structures that reduce weight and material usage while preserving strength and stability.

Materialise Nester
Materialise Nester is a module for Magics featuring a wide array of tools that allow you to nest your 3D models in a controlled way. Alongside advanced algorithms and speed, this 3D nester also offers options to protect small parts, indicate no-build zones, and print on multiple machines.

Hardware Requirements
CPU
- Intel Core i7
- AMD Phenom II X4/ X6 at 3.0 GHz or higher with SSE2 technology
Memory
- 16 GB RAM or higher
Free Disk Space
- Win 64-bit system
- 2GB of free disk space
Display
- 1920 x 1080 resolution or higher
- 32-bit color depth (True color)
- 4K monitors are not actively supported
Video Card
- NVIDIA GeForce GTX 1060’ or AMD Radeon RX 480 or better
- DirectX 11 compatible video card
- At least 4 GB of memory
- At least a memory interface width of 192-bit (256-bit is recommended)
Software Specifications
Materialise Magics 27
Is only supported on Windows 64-bit**:
- Windows 11
- Windows 10 version 21H1 or later
Is recommended on:
- Windows Pro edition
- Windows Enterprise edition
Is not supported on:
- Windows 8.1 or earlier
- Windows Server Editions
- Virtualization systems such as VMWare
Materialise Magics does not run natively on Mac OS X, Linux, or any other operating system not listed above.
.NET 4.6 or later or a working internet connection during the installation is required.
*These hardware requirements are considered minimal for professional usage, but depending on the expected use cases (mainly influenced by project size, amount of triangles and number of parts) it is recommended to invest in appropriate hardware (more memory, larger disk size, …).
